DISPLAY DEVICE AND METHOD OF DRIVING SAME -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240194102 titled 'DISPLAY DEVICE AND METHOD OF DRIVING SAME

The present disclosure introduces a display device that includes a display panel for showing images, a stress data generator that produces stress data related to the data signal to be displayed, and a data processor that stores the stress data in memory and compresses it when the memory capacity is exceeded.

  • The display device features a stress data generator to monitor and record stress data corresponding to the displayed content.
  • A data processor accumulates and stores the stress data in memory for analysis and compression when memory limits are reached.
  • This innovation allows for efficient management of stress data to optimize memory usage and performance of the display device.

Original Abstract Submitted

the present disclosure provides a display device including a display panel configured to display an image, a stress data generator configured to generate stress data corresponding to a data signal to be displayed on the display panel, and a data processor configured to accumulate and store the stress data in a first memory and to compress the accumulated stress data when a capacity of the accumulated stress data exceeds an internally set memory allocation amount.
